"The need for an assessment of the urban dimension of western Canadian development is obvious. Recent reviews of western Canadian history indicate that urban studies have not yet achieved a place of equality beside such areas as political, ethnic, native, or labour history. One of the main reasons for this is that unlike these areas of study, the writing of urban history most often begins with a local situation, and local history, unfortunately, rarely attracts the attention of professional scholars" - from the General Introduction. Contributors include J. William Brennan (Business-Government Cooperation in Townsitepromotion in Regina and Moose Jaw, 1882-1903), A.A. den Otter (Lethbridge: Outpost of a Commercial Empire 1885-1906), A.J. McDonald (Victoria, Vancouver and the Evolution of British Columbia's Economic System, 1886-1914), Paul Phillips (The Prairie Urban System, 1911-1961), Barry Potyondi (In Quest of Limited Urban Status: The Town Building Process in Minnedosa, 1879-1904), H.J. Selwood (The Hudson's Bay Company and Prairie Town Development, 1870-1888), Paul Voisey (Boosting the Small Prairie Town, 1904-1931: An Example from Southern Alberta).
